A movement sound installation for local residents to experience and exchange about our sense of community and environment.

Based on the project Moving On, this workshop serves to connect people and environment by tapping into the treasure of somatic practices wherein the body and social self become more grounded and able to connect to what is going on in our lives because we stand in dialogue with people and nature; our extended ecosystems of support. That way we can generate some strong social, physical and natural glue to keep us going together.
Facilitated by Exit Map dance and sound artists and Nettleton co-op. We will meet at Nettleton and then go for a walk together to visit a local green space.
This workshop is suitable for adults and older children/ teens but you are very welcome to bring all your family as long as you make sure your children stay with you.
